Immersion Cooling entails submerging IT equipment, such as servers, entirely into a non-conductive liquid. Typically, this liquid is contained within an insulated tank, ensuring efficient heat dissipation.
Immersion cooling (see Figure 2) is a liquid cooling method in which servers and other rack components are submerged in a thermally conductive dielectric liquid or fluid within a sealed tank.
